Output 21e023da26e4fb7737d456b808afdd49173d1e23b1cdaf7a44dda70c9b28b6ae:1

value
1320306
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4d221c969a9395e9933003d2dfd14a66845682f OP_EQUAL
address
3GiWUEHSaJuGTBmKCxSSUZbofxPXWF9bwg
transaction
21e023da26e4fb7737d456b808afdd49173d1e23b1cdaf7a44dda70c9b28b6ae
spent
true